In 1857, Philip Charles Young entered the world in Ohio, USA, born to Johann Adam Young And Catharina Buchmann. Philip Charles Young married Ora Ellen Brown, Theresa Nienaber, and had children including Catherine Mary Young, Gertrude Ora Young, Infant Young, Lester Stanley Young, Philip Charles Young, Raymond Arthur Young. Philip Charles Young passed away in 1909 in Evergreen Cemetery, Southgate, Campbell, Kentucky, USA.
